A casket funeral will be held for “The Future Of Gaming” as a protest in front of EA Orlando, Florida.
The Players Alliance organization has done its first ever protest at EA Redwood City, California just last month. The team which helped assemble creators, media and even a US representative to help sign the petition and get the message across are continuing their journey, with a new protest event being held at EA Orlando offices in Florida, US this Saturday.

As described in the latest press release from the team, the protest will be in the theme of a funeral rally at EA’s Orlando office. Mourning “the studios, jobs, affordability, creative freedom, and inclusive games at risk if the deal is approved.”. There’s going to be funeral attire, gravestones, a casket, flowers and extra cosplay to help set the theme for this funeral for the Future Of Gaming.

ADVISORY: Gamers Mourn the Future of Gaming at EA’s Orlando Office
Orlando, FL โ Following the protest at EAโs headquarters in Redwood City, CA demanding that federal regulators block the proposed EA buyout, gamers with the Players Alliance HQ will stage a funeral-themed rally at EAโs Orlando office to mourn the studios, jobs, affordability, creative freedom, and inclusive games at risk if the deal is approved.
Gamers will gather outside EAโs Orlando office dressed in funeral attire, with gravestones, a casket, flowers, cosplay, and umbrellas for a funeral procession. Participants will also display the 50-foot petition scroll signed by more than 70,000 gamers calling on regulators to block the deal.
The demonstration highlights the consequences gamers say will follow if the deal is approved. Gamers point to EAโs history of studio closures, rising prices and the growing unaffordability of gaming, the increased use of AI to cut developer jobs, and concerns that the Saudi Public Investment Fundโs proposed 93.4% ownership stake could give it unprecedented influence over creative decisions at one of the U.S.โs largest gaming studios, including games like The Sims which have long been recognized for inclusive storytelling and representation.
WHAT: The Players Alliance HQ will stage a funeral-themed rally outside EA’s Orlando office to oppose the proposed EA buyout and urge federal regulators to block the deal.
WHO: Players Alliance HQ members, gamers, streamers, and content creators opposed to the proposed EA buyout.
WHEN: Saturday, June 13, 11 AM EST
WHERE: EA Orlando, 515 W Amelia St, Orlando, FL 32801
